June 9, 2025 — Honeywell today announced the launch of a groundbreaking artificial intelligence (AI)-driven digital technology portfolio designed to accelerate the transformation of industrial operations from automation to autonomy. The unveiling occurred at the 49th Annual Honeywell Users Conference, where the company introduced AI-powered cybersecurity solutions aimed at fortifying operational technology (OT) environments against evolving cyber threats.
Key offerings include the Honeywell Cyber Active Defense System and the Honeywell OT Security Operations Center, which collectively aim to reduce cyberattack risks in industrial settings, enhance resilience, and support continuous operations. Additionally, Honeywell expanded its Digital Prime platform to deliver enterprise-wide solutions that enable rigorous pre-implementation testing and optimization of engineering projects. This expansion is expected to minimize plant downtime and boost productivity upon deployment.
The announcements coincide with a Honeywell survey of 300 U.S. energy-sector decision-makers, revealing that 91% believe AI holds immediate potential to strengthen energy security, while 85% report active AI adoption or piloting within their organizations.
